Subject: [PATCH] ib/core: remove some dead code added by the IBoE patches
Date: Mon, 29 Nov 2010 09:20:50 +0200 (IST)	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<Pine.LNX.4.64.1011290913560.29567@zuben.voltaire.com> (raw)

remove dead code added by commit ff7f5aab354 "IBoE UD packet packing support"

Signed-off-by: Or Gerlitz <ogerlitz-smomgflXvOZWk0Htik3J/w@public.gmane.org>

-----

Eli, I see also the following which relates to commit 4c3eb3ca13966508bcb64f39
"Add VLAN support for IBoE", and wasn't sure if/how to fix that, can you have a look?

CC [M]  drivers/infiniband/hw/mlx4/qp.o
drivers/infiniband/hw/mlx4/qp.c: In function mlx4_ib_post_send:
drivers/infiniband/hw/mlx4/qp.c:1304: warning: vlan may be used uninitialized in this function


diff --git a/drivers/infiniband/core/ud_header.c b/drivers/infiniband/core/ud_header.c
index bb7e192..9b737ff 100644
--- a/drivers/infiniband/core/ud_header.c
+++ b/drivers/infiniband/core/ud_header.c
@@ -278,36 +278,6 @@ void ib_ud_header_init(int     		    payload_bytes,
 EXPORT_SYMBOL(ib_ud_header_init);

 /**
- * ib_lrh_header_pack - Pack LRH header struct into wire format
- * @lrh:unpacked LRH header struct
- * @buf:Buffer to pack into
- *
- * ib_lrh_header_pack() packs the LRH header structure @lrh into
- * wire format in the buffer @buf.
- */
-int ib_lrh_header_pack(struct ib_unpacked_lrh *lrh, void *buf)
-{
-	ib_pack(lrh_table, ARRAY_SIZE(lrh_table), lrh, buf);
-	return 0;
-}
-EXPORT_SYMBOL(ib_lrh_header_pack);
-
-/**
- * ib_lrh_header_unpack - Unpack LRH structure from wire format
- * @lrh:unpacked LRH header struct
- * @buf:Buffer to pack into
- *
- * ib_lrh_header_unpack() unpacks the LRH header structure from
- * wire format (in buf) into @lrh.
- */
-int ib_lrh_header_unpack(void *buf, struct ib_unpacked_lrh *lrh)
-{
-	ib_unpack(lrh_table, ARRAY_SIZE(lrh_table), buf, lrh);
-	return 0;
-}
-EXPORT_SYMBOL(ib_lrh_header_unpack);
-
-/**
  * ib_ud_header_pack - Pack UD header struct into wire format
  * @header:UD header struct
  * @buf:Buffer to pack into
